The Ministry of Human Resources and Social Development participated in the United Nations Economic and Social Council (ECOSOC) Youth Forum, held from 14 to 16 April 2026 at the UN Headquarters in New York, as part of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ia’s ongoing efforts to empower young people and strengthen their role in sustainable development and decision-making.
The ECOSOC Youth Forum is one of the leading global platforms that brings together young people, Member States, and key stakeholders to exchange perspectives on opportunities and challenges, and to enhance youth contributions towards achieving the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).
During the forum, discussions focused on amplifying youth voices in policymaking, strengthening their participation in development processes, and addressing key priorities, including regional development and youth wellbeing. The forum also highlighted findings from the Global Youth Report on mental health, underscoring the importance of promoting youth wellbeing as a core pillar of sustainable development.
The Ministry highlighted Saudi Arabia’s comprehensive approach to youth empowerment through an integrated national ecosystem that supports young people across different life stages. This includes the Youth Development Strategy, developed with active participation from young people, which focuses on enhancing wellbeing, enabling smooth transitions into education and employment, and creating supportive physical and digital environments.
The Head of the delegation, Director General of Youth Development Mr. Abdullah Al-Ghamdi, met on the sidelines of the forum with the Assistant Secretary-General for Youth Affairs, Dr. Felipe Paullier, during which avenues for cooperation and partnership were discussed.
Additionally, the delegation met with the Kingdom’s Permanent Representative to the United Nations, Dr. Abdulaziz Al-Wasil.
These efforts are part of a broader national framework that strengthens collaboration between the public, private, and non-profit sectors to expand opportunities for youth and enhance their contribution to innovation and social entrepreneurship. This aligns with the objectives of Saudi Vision 2030, which prioritises human capability development and the active participation of young people in national development.
